Why do babies drink milk with diarrhea?

This is an automatically translated article.


Children who drink milk with diarrhea may be allergic to the type of milk they are using or have lactose intolerance. Finding out the right cause of diarrhea in children drinking milk will help parents overcome this situation.

1. Children who drink milk have diarrhea due to lactose intolerance


Lactose is very common in dairy products. They provide glucose to help fuel the brain and body. In addition, Lactose also helps beneficial bacteria to develop and improve the immune system and digestive system of children.
Baby drinking milk with diarrhea may be due to lactose intolerance in milk. Lactose intolerance is a condition in which the body is no longer able to metabolize and absorb lactose. Since then, the child's body has an excess of Lactose. These substances will convert into lactic acid, with clinical manifestations such as diarrhea, abdominal distension, redness around the anus,... The severity of symptoms depends on the child's ability to tolerate Lactose.
Children with lactose intolerance may be due to the following causes:
Congenital: This condition is rare, mostly due to chromosomal disorders that inhibit the ability to produce Lactose enzyme; The primary cause is a lack of lactose in the body; Secondary cause: This usually occurs after gastroenteritis damages the child's small intestine.

2. Children allergic to milk cause diarrhea


Babies who drink milk have diarrhea possibly because they are allergic to the type of milk they are drinking. This case usually occurs in children under 1 year old, most often due to cow's milk protein allergy. Symptoms of an allergy can appear as soon as 1-2 hours after the baby drinks milk. The baby's body often has a red rash accompanied by vomiting and severe diarrhea. For babies around 6 months old, blood or mucus may be seen in the stool.
This condition occurs because the body treats the protein in milk as a foreign antibody. To neutralize these proteins, the body secretes IgE. The proteins that cause this confusion are Casein and Whey. They are found when milk curdles.

3. Solutions to help children limit diarrhea when children drink milk


When choosing milk for children, mothers need to choose the right milk for the age and location of the baby. Thereby minimizing indigestion leading to digestive disorders.
For babies who are breastfeeding, they need to continue to breastfeed. Children should not be fasted or reduced meals, this not only prolongs the duration of diarrhea but also increases the likelihood of malnutrition. In addition, breastfeeding also helps strengthen the child's immune system. According to many studies, breastfed babies are less likely to have diarrhea than cow's milk.
For children with lactose intolerance, parents should choose milk without lactose in the ingredients. Mothers need to maintain this until the child stops diarrhea completely. In addition, add calcium to the child's daily diet, because without lactose the body cannot absorb and metabolize calcium. This condition can last from 1 to 2 weeks, as the intestinal cells recover and produce the enzyme Lactose.
For children allergic to cow's milk, children need to have a reasonable diet. When the baby starts to drink new milk, the mother should divide the meals to let the baby gradually adapt. When you see any body reaction after drinking milk, you need to take your baby to a medical center right away to get help.
